Alan Pendleton is the CEO and Founder of ArenaCX, a digital marketplace platform for the customer experience and contact center industries, serving companies of all sizes with world class talent, technology, and transformation services and solutions from a global roster of best-of-breed partners. Prior to ArenaCX, Pendleton was Vice President of Member Experience and Supply Chain at Republic Wireless, where he led the development and implementation of the contact center marketplace that dramatically improved all metrics while reducing costs. He was privileged to lead a world-class operations organization that garnered recognition from Forbes, as one of the top 100 most customer-centric companies; from Netomi, as the number 1 telecom - out of 1,000 analyzed globally - at responding to email support inquiries; and from the Association of Support Professionals (ASP) for having one of the 10 best customer service websites.Before Republic Wireless, Pendleton served as an operations leader with global manufacturers, where he earned deep experience in supply chain, logistics and trade compliance, including within a top 25 global supply chain (as recognized by Gartner-AMR). During this tenure, he gained significant cross-cultural exposure, leading teams & projects in over 20 countries in North America, Latin America, Europe, and Asia. He earned an APICS Certified Supply Chain Professional (CSCP) certification, and an MBA from Duke University, where he graduated as a Fuqua Scholar.

Vice President Of Customer Experience And Supply ChainRepublic Wireless Aug 2017 - Feb 2020Promoted to lead the broader operations organization, including all Member Support programs, through a strategic transformation. * Built a "demand-driven" partner network with dynamic capacity & competition to better serve end customers * Evolved organization to CX management by shifting contact center activities to external partners* Developed proprietary technology that uses NLP & AI to triage tickets for category, priority, & channel switch opportunity, and then dynamically route traffic to the optimal team based on a variety of factors such as ticket profile, SLAs, business outcomes, and costs.* Launched and matured Knowledge Centered Service (KCS), increasing Help Center scope and utility.* Increased the share of peer-to-peer tickets wherein customers provide support to other customers. These changes resulted in positive business outcomes:* Improved CSAT from avg. 83% to 93%* Improved response times by as much as 85%, e.g. avg. TFC from 16 to 2.5 hours* Eliminated ticket backlogs through multiple peak seasons and unplanned spikes* Improved the ratio of online to assisted support from 5:1 to 32:1* Increase the number of automatically triaged tickets from 30% to 80%* Reduced an industry-leading cost-to-serve (C2S) by more than 36%* Achieved industry-leading churn of 1.9% over the past two years vs. industry avg. of 4.4%* Earned industry-leading NPS of 60 vs. industry avg. of 28 (2019 1st half)During this time, Republic Wireless garnered industry recognition:* Recognized in 2018 and 2019 by the Association of Support Professionals as one of the Top 10 Support Websites* Earned a 2018 Happiness Award from NiceReply for high CSAT scores* Won the North Carolina Technology Association's (NCTA) prize for 2018 Best use of Technology-Customer Support * Named by Forbes as one of 2019's Top 100 Most Customer-Centric Companies (top 10 within telecommunications)
